A view of Rheine

Day trip from Ibbenbueren to Rheine

Why visit Rheine for the day?

Rheine is a riverside town in North Rhine-Westphalia known for the River Ems, industrial heritage and NaturZoo Rheine. Its compact centre and green surroundings give it a calm, lived-in Münsterland character.

A view of Bielefeld

Day trip from Ibbenbueren to Bielefeld

Why visit Bielefeld for the day?

Bielefeld is a green Westphalian city known for Sparrenburg Castle, its university and the nearby Teutoburg Forest. The centre feels practical and lived-in, with an Altstadt, museums and parks shaping its character.

A view of Dortmund

Day trip from Ibbenbueren to Dortmund

Why visit Dortmund for the day?

Dortmund is a Ruhr city known for football, brewing heritage and its industrial roots. Former worksites, parks and modern cultural venues give it a practical, lively character.

A view of Bremen

Day trip from Ibbenbueren to Bremen

Why visit Bremen for the day?

Bremen is a historic Hanseatic city on the Weser, known for its market square and the Town Musicians of Bremen. Its compact centre mixes brick Gothic architecture, maritime heritage and a relaxed northern character.

A view of Hanover

Day trip from Ibbenbueren to Hanover

Why visit Hanover for the day?

Hanover is known for major trade fairs, elegant gardens and a relaxed, green cityscape. The Herrenhausen Gardens, Maschsee and a polished centre give it a calm character with culture close at hand.
